How
much time do I need to complete a single level of the 24/7 English course? |
|
|
Each level of the course equals about 150 hours of learning. If we assume that
a student spends 4 hours a week learning, then one level of the course can
be completed in 9-10 months. |

Which
system of learning English using 24/7 English is the most effective? |
|
|
There is no single universal way of learning, therefore the24/7 English course
provides for two methods of individual learning:
learning according to a pre-planned scheme, identical for everyone: lesson by
lesson (just like a regular language course)
individual
learning defined by a user, who chooses the topics and issues of interest
using the lesson editor.
It is worth experimenting with the methods and choosing the the most suitable. |

I have noticed that some words e.g. color, theater, center are spelt colour, theatre, centre. Is this a mistake? |
|
|
Spelling of some words, such as colour, theatre, centre is different in American
and British English. In 24/7 English we use the British English spelling.

I cannot see the full screen of the course e.g. the Next and Previous arrows are not visible. What should I do?
|
|
|
To make the arrows visible, you have to switch your screen resolution to 1024x768. It is possible to use the program at 800x600 resolution but the arrows are not visible then. To move to the next lesson, you have to return to the table of contents.

How do the levels of the course compare to the IELTS exam? |
|
|
Unlike PET, KET or FCE exams, the IELTS exam is not assigned to a single level
of English, but it determines the level of the person taking the exam. Each
level of 24/7 English can account for the following IELTS scores:
Beginner: 3.0
Pre-intermediate: 4.0
Intermediate: 5.0 |
